 Seoul Viosys files a lawsuit with the US Court against the companies infringing its US patents.
- Seoul Viosys filed a patent infringement lawsuit with the US Court in Florida, claiming that their UV products, including EPI, FAB, packagesystem, have been infringed.
- Seoul Viosys is the first UV company in the world that has been committed to the development and mass production of ultraviolet emitting semiconductor for more than 15 years.
- The UV patents owned by Seoul Viosys are used even in the US space station.
 
Seoul Viosys, which is the world class UV LED solution company and also is an associate company of Seoul Semiconductor (a LED manufacturer, www.seoulsemicon.com), disclosed on Mar. 22 that they filed a lawsuit with the Federal Court of State of Florida, USA, against Salon Supply Store, (http://salonsupplystore.com), which is the manufacturer of the UV-applied products, last week on the ground that Salon Supply Store has infringed their patents.
 
The patents of UV LED, which Seoul Viosys claims to have been infringed by Salon Supply Store (hereinafter referred to as “Salon”), consist of a wide-range of patents that are related to the UV LED manufacturing processes and applied fields, such as EPI that generates ultraviolet, FAB technology, and packaging technology of the components, as well as the curing (hardening) technology. Salon is known to have acquired a lot of profits by selling the products related to the infringement through the large online shops, such as AmazoneBay.
 
Against the infringement, Seoul Viosys filed a letter of complaint for injunctive relief with the Federal Court of Florida, USA, asking for the stop of the sale and distribution of the related products and the verification of patent infringements by Salon. Seoul Viosys has constructed the wide range of patent portfolio, ranging the US LED components to the application system. They plan to actively exercise their patent rights now on against the infringing companies to protect the companies using their patented products.

* About Violeds?
Violeds is an advanced and clean technology realized by the collaboration of UV LED solution company Seoul Viosys and deep UV leader SETI to provide a clean and safe global environment. Not all LED are Violeds. It is incorrect to think of UVLED as a lighting bulb. The UV LED technology is distinguished other LEDs in that it is not for lighting that the human eye sees but has properties that affect the nature of physics in polymers, biological both health benefits to humans and disinfection of harmful bacteria.The technology can be applied to bio-technology equipment and medical diagnosis equipment as well as skin and other medical treatment
* About Seoul Viosys.
Seoul Viosys is a company specializing in UV LED and Blue LED Chip manufacturing, which Officers and employees Seoul Semiconductor, LED specialist, founded, invested in, and operate. After its establishment in 2002, the company has focused on UV applications and is contributing the expanded providing of UV LED. Seoul Viosys is continuously committing R&D efforts to develop electronic devices. As of June 2015, Seoul Viosys’ total assets are worth USD 314 million, and the company’s 700 employees are committed to the development and manufacturing of UV LED products.
